After leading the Boston University women’s soccer team to the Patriot League Championship with a pair of shutouts, senior goalkeeper Andrea Green has been named GoTerriers.com Student-Athlete of the Week.
The Nashua, N.H., native did not need to make a save in the 110 minutes of Friday’s semifinal game against Colgate, but she stopped a decisive penalty kick in the shootout for BU to advance to its first Patriot League Championship. In Sunday’s final, Green made a pair of saves for her 11th clean sheet of the season, as the Terriers claimed their first Patriot League title with a 1-0 win at Navy.
Green, an All-Patriot League Second Team honoree was named the conference tournament’s Most Valuable Player. The senior currently ranks first in all of Division I with a 0.264 goals against average.
